The program I'm in is a little different than most because the students run a fine dinning restaurant on campus so it is really hectic but an awesome way to learn and get a feel for what is in store later down the road. We rotate down the list everyday so everyweek we are in a different work station, last week I was in Bake shop, this week is rest. prep, next week is soups and sauces and then from there is entree.

Thats so great that you're going to school. Congratulations!!! I am in the baking and pastry arts program at JWU, I'm finished the end of February. Very excited. I personally have loved it, it's a lot of hard work. A lot of sacrifice for me personally. I have a job in the field but since pay starts so low I have to keep a second job and take classes as well. But in my opinion it's worth it. I have learned so much and been priveleged to work with some great pastry chefs. My work has improved. I still have a lot to learn but school has given me a great foundation. Good luck to you!!!!
